China FM warns Taiwan independence moves will be ‘harshly punished’ after poll

BEIJING: China’s top diplomat warned Sunday (14th of Jan, 2024) that any steps towards Taiwan’s independence would be “harshly punished”, after the self-ruled island defied Beijing’s warnings and chose pro-sovereignty candidate Lai Ching-te as president. Figure Staking: Hendrickx Claims Her First Gold

KAUNAS (Lithuania): Belgian Loena Hendrickx dethroned title-holder Georgian Anastasiia Gubanova to claim her first gold at the European figure skating championships on Saturday (14th Jan, 2024). Oil prices rise on Red Sea escalation

NEW YORK: Oil prices climbed Friday after US and UK forces launched strikes against Iran-backed Huthi rebels, while global stocks were mixed following the kickoff of corporate earnings season.
